WebMar 24, 2024 · 1 – Almond Paste. Almond paste is a good substitute for marzipan. It is made with blanched almonds, sugar, and egg whites and has a sweeter flavor than marzipan. It is the closest substitute because of its similar ingredients and texture. The paste can be used to make decorative art on cake tops and fillings for baked goods. WebDec 15, 2024 · Instructions. Combine almond paste, confectioners’ sugar, and corn syrup in a large mixing bowl. You may need to work the mixture with your hands to ensure that it is well mixed. To prevent the mixture from drying as you work with it, rub hands with a light coating of vegetable shortening. Form into a square or rectangular shape and wrap ...
